TECHNICAL FIELD

[0001] The utility model belongs to natural gas valve field, concretely relates to a natural gas pipeline valve valve body. BACKGROUND

[0002] Natural gas pipeline valve is the key component in natural gas conveying system, is used for controlling the flow, pressure and flow direction of natural gas, the type of common valve has gate valve, stop valve, ball valve and butterfly valve etc., wherein, stop valve is good because of sealing performance, is applicable to the pipeline that needs to adjust flow, such as in some small natural gas distribution branch line, effectively control natural gas flow by adjusting the opening of stop valve.

[0003] However, stop valve is relied on the lift of valve clack to control the opening and closing of valve, and the valve clack moves up and down along the center line of valve seat under the drive of valve rod, when the valve clack is attached to the valve seat, the valve is closed, when the valve clack leaves the valve seat, the valve is opened, but because the working principle of stop valve is that the higher pressure between valve clack and valve seat makes the sealing between them, which leads to that with the increase of use time, the valve clack exerts downward pressure under the drive of valve rod, the valve seat is stressed and is easy to deform downward, the opening between valve seats is increased, or the gap between valve clack and valve seat is generated, causing gas leakage.

[0028] The natural gas pipeline stop valve is a valve widely used in natural gas conveying and distribution systems, which is mainly used to cut off or connect the flow of natural gas, and can adjust the flow to a certain extent.

[0029] The traditional stop valve is usually composed of a valve body, a valve flap, a valve rod, a hand wheel and the like. The valve body is the shell of the valve, which provides support and accommodation space for other components, and is connected with the pipeline. The valve flap is the key sealing component of the stop valve, which is generally disc-shaped, and the sealing surface can be flat or conical. The valve rod is used to connect the valve flap and the hand wheel, and the valve flap is lifted or lowered by rotating the hand wheel to drive the valve rod up and down.

[0030] ​The process before the installation of the stop valve will be introduced in detail below. Before installation, the model and specification of the stop valve should be carefully checked to see if they match the requirements of the natural gas pipeline system. The nominal pressure, nominal diameter, and connection method of the valve should also be checked to ensure their correctness. For example, the nominal pressure of the valve should not be lower than the maximum working pressure of the pipeline system. The appearance of the valve should be checked for any damage, such as cracks in the valve body, bending of the valve stem, and scratches on the sealing surface of the valve disc. If any damage is found, the valve should be replaced or repaired in a timely manner. At the same time, the stop valve has a clear flow direction requirement. Natural gas should enter from the "inlet" side (usually above the valve disc) and flow out from the "outlet" side (usually below the valve disc). The valve must be installed strictly according to this flow direction, otherwise it will affect the sealing performance of the valve. Secondly, the valve and the pipeline can be connected by flange connection, threaded connection, or welding connection. For flange connection, the flatness of the flange face and the quality of the gasket should be ensured. During installation, the gasket is placed between the two flanges, and then the flanges are tightened evenly with bolts to compress the gasket and achieve a sealing effect. For threaded connection, a suitable amount of sealant should be applied to the threads before screwing the valve into the threaded interface of the pipeline. Note that the tightening degree should be appropriate to avoid damaging the threads. Welding connection requires professional welders to follow the welding process to ensure the quality of the weld and prevent defects such as porosity and cracks. After welding, the weld should also be subjected to non-destructive testing.

[0031] Please refer to Figures 1-4 In the present embodiment, a natural gas pipeline valve body is provided, which comprises: a valve body 1, a valve seat 2 is fixedly arranged in the valve body 1, the valve seat 2 divides the valve body 1 into a first cavity 3 and a second cavity 4, a valve hole 5 is formed in the valve seat 2, and the valve hole 5 communicates the first cavity 3 and the second cavity 4; a valve cover 6 is threadedly connected with the valve body 1; a first valve stem 7 is threadedly connected with the valve cover 6 and extends into the first cavity 3, and a valve disc 8 is fixedly arranged at one end of the first valve stem 7 in the first cavity 3; a second valve stem 9 is threadedly connected with the first valve stem 7 and extends into the second cavity 4 along the valve hole 5, and an upper pressing block 10 is fixedly arranged at one end of the second valve stem 9 in the second cavity 4; a hand wheel 11 is fixedly arranged on the first valve stem 7 and the second valve stem 9.

[0032] Please refer to Figures 2-4When the valve body 1 of the natural gas pipeline valve needs to be closed, first rotate the second valve rod 9 to drive the upper pressing block 10 on the second valve rod 9 to move upward in the second cavity 4 of the valve body 1, and the upper pressing block 10 is tightly closed with the valve seat 2 to close the valve hole 5. At this time, the upper pressing block 10 can support the valve seat 2 and close the valve hole 5. Then rotate the first valve rod 7 to make the valve flap 8 on the first valve rod 7 move downward, and the valve flap 8 tightly closes the valve hole 5. Because the upper pressing block 10 can support the valve seat 2, the valve seat 2 is less likely to be deformed under pressure compared with the traditional natural gas pipeline valve when the valve flap 8 is pressed downward. At the same time, the valve flap 8 and the upper pressing block 10 can both play a sealing role, which can effectively improve the sealing performance and solve the problem that the traditional natural gas pipeline valve is prone to deformation under pressure as the use time increases, the valve flap 8 exerts downward pressure under the drive of the valve rod, the valve seat 2 is stressed and is prone to downward deformation, the opening between the valve seats 2 increases, or a gap is formed between the valve flap 8 and the valve seat 2, causing gas leakage.

[0033] Please refer to Figure 3 By providing an extension ring 12 on the first valve rod 7, the extension ring 12 is fixed with the valve flap 8 and the first valve rod 7, and a sealing ring 13 is provided on the extension ring 12, and a sealing groove 14 matching the sealing ring 13 is provided on the valve seat 2. During the closing process of the valve, the sealing ring 13 moves with the extension ring 12 and the valve flap 8 towards the valve seat 2. When the valve flap 8 contacts the valve seat 2 to achieve primary sealing, the sealing ring 13 is also embedded in the sealing groove 14 of the valve seat 2. The sealing ring 13 is usually made of materials with good elasticity and sealing performance, such as rubber, polytetrafluoroethylene, etc. The sealing ring 13 is squeezed in the sealing groove 14, filling the small gap between the sealing groove 14 and the sealing ring 13, thereby preventing natural gas from leaking from the side between the valve flap 8 and the valve seat 2, and playing a secondary sealing role.

[0034] Please refer to Figure 3 By fixing an upper abutting ring 15 on the first valve rod 7, the upper abutting ring 15 abuts against the valve cover 6, and at the same time, when the first valve rod 7 is limited to move upwards and abut against the valve cover 6, the upper abutting ring 15 is attached to the inner wall of the valve body 1 and seals the valve body 1. During the opening process of the valve, the valve rod pulls up the valve flap 8. When the valve rod moves to a certain extent, the upper abutting ring 15 contacts the valve cover 6, which can limit the upward movement of the first valve rod 7. In addition, the upper abutting ring 15 is attached to the inner wall of the valve body 1. During the closing or opening process of the valve, natural gas is prone to flowing upwards through the gap between the valve rod and the valve body 1, and the upper abutting ring 15 effectively blocks the leakage path.

[0035] Please refer to Figure 2The loading hole 16 opened on the valve seat 2 is a space for placing the packing 17, the loading hole 16 faces the valve body 1, and the packing 17 can surround the valve rod and play a sealing and supporting role, the size and shape of the loading hole 16 are designed according to the shape and number of the packing 17, and the loading hole 16 is usually a cylindrical hole to adapt to the cylindrical packing 17, the packing 17 plays a crucial role in the valve, and the main function is to prevent natural gas from leaking from the gap between the valve rod and the valve seat 2, and the packing 17 is usually made of a material with good sealing performance, corrosion resistance and a certain elasticity. For example, the commonly used packing 17 materials are polytetrafluoroethylene (PTFE) and graphite. The PTFE packing 17 has excellent chemical stability and can resist the corrosion of various chemical substances in natural gas, and the friction coefficient is low, which is beneficial to the smooth sliding of the valve rod. The graphite packing 17 has good high-temperature resistance and self-lubricating performance and is widely used in some valves in high-temperature environments.
